Physical Education is guaranteed by law 9394/96 in the 3rd paragraph of article 26 in all schools, as this subject encompasses the individual as a whole and can thus contribute to the total development of the child. Therefore, this right is also guaranteed to deaf students. The National Guidelines for Special Education in Basic Education determine that “Education systems must enroll all students, and schools are responsible for organizing themselves to serve students with special educational needs, ensuring the necessary conditions for quality education for all” (Brazil,2001, p. 44). Therefore, professional training and a good physical structure at the school are necessary so that good and dignified care can be offered to all students, as the lack of resources and untrained professionals make care inappropriate and difficult. |
